After many years of having a ~30 line copyright and license header to our
source files, we are finally able to reduce that to one line with the
advent of the SPDX identifier.

Also caught a few files missing the SPDX license identifier, so fixed
them up.

The GPL header included in each file in the i40e driver doesn't
need to include the "this program" text since this driver
is already part of the larger kernel.
